Detailed Analysis
Taking magnesium and quercetin together may enhance their individual effects. Quercetin may increase plasma magnesium levels, which could be beneficial for bone health and other bodily functions. This combination may be particularly useful for people with diabetes or osteoporosis. Quercetin may chelate with magnesium ions, forming a complex that could increase plasma magnesium levels. This may be due to quercetin's ability to bind with metal ions, such as magnesium, through its hydroxyl groups. Chelation refers to the process by which a molecule binds to a metal ion.
